Volunteer of the Month
Susan Rogers
To say our volunteer of the month is enthusiastic would be
an understatement! Enthusiasm comes from the root word entheos: having God within, and that perfectly describes
our volunteer of the month!
Susan
Rogers has taught children at First Church for the past 9
years. She teaches with a team of PLNU students which
includes her daughter Brittany, Kara Havens and Carly
Cosentino. As a 16-year-old, Susan was fearful that God
would not be able to use her. Then she began to teach
Sunday School. She soon learned that God had gifted her
in a special way. She loved
teaching and has been teaching ever since. |
 |
|
Susan is excited about the age-appropriate Sunday School
curriculum which Pastor Dee Kelley is crafting and which
her team is implementing. Her class also sends cards to
homebound members of First Church and those who have been
hospitalized. Recently, SDFC member Aletha Miller visited
the class and gave her testimony after the children had
sent cards following her hand surgery. This kind of
connection between the age groups is thrilling to Susan
and her enthusiasm for ministry is contagious.
As the Academic Director for Point Loma Nazarene
University’s Early Childhood Learning Center, Susan
provides a bridge between the Center and the University
where she is an Associate Professor of Child Development.
The Center is a hands-on laboratory school for college
students and, as such, is an outreach to the community.
Susan and her physician husband, John, met and graduated
from Point Loma College in the mid ‘80s and also have a
son, Alec. Thank you for your dedication, Susan, and your
passion for our children! |

SCAD 2008 is coming SOON!
We need YOUR help!
What:
SCAD - Southern California Activities Day – is an
overnight event that takes place here at First Church.
We invite all of the other Nazarene Youth Groups in the
Southern California District to come and participate in
sport games and many other fun youth activities.
When:
Friday Night, April 11 - Saturday Evening April 12.
Where:
San Diego First Church and the PLNU Campus.
Who:
YOU! (and hopefully everyone else from First Church)
Why:
There will be over 300 students and staff to provide for
and only a limited amount of staff and funds for the
event.
